焝 (hùn) - Flame & blaze
焝 · hùn
Flame;
blaze;
to burn;
to blaze up;
used in ancient texts to describe bright, burning fire.

Cultural background
FAQ- Appears in classical Chinese texts describing fire and illumination.
- Rarely used in modern Chinese, primarily found in historical or literary contexts.
- The character combines the fire radical with a phonetic component, emphasizing its association with burning.
